===Canada=== In the [[Canadian Army]], the term private refers to the two lowest non-commissioned member ranks. The lowest rank is Private (Recruit). Canadian Army recruits hold this rank upon enrolment until they complete the requirements of the next rank, a holder of this rank wears a blank rank insignia that reads βCanadaβ because they are technically considered to generically belong to the Canadian Armed Forces rather than a specific regiment. The next rank is Private (Basic), is equivalent to a NATO OR-1, and a holder of this rank still wears blank rank insignia and a blank rank legend with the abbreviation of their regiment at the bottom. Canadian Army recruits hold this rank upon completion of Basic training until they complete the requirements of the next rank. The rank of Private (Trained), equivalent to a NATO OR-2, is achieved following successful completion of the applicable trades training (QL3/DP1) and 30 months of service. A holder of this rank wears rank insignia consisting of a single chevron. The equivalent ranks in the [[Royal Canadian Navy]] are Sailor 1st Class (for Private (Basic)), and Sailor 2nd Class (for Private (Trained)). The equivalent ranks in the [[Royal Canadian Air Force]] are Aviator (Basic), and Aviator (Trained) Canadian Army Privates (Trained) may be known by other titles, depending on their personnel branch and their regiment's tradition: * [[Trooper (rank)|Trooper]] β armoured crewmen in the [[Royal Canadian Armoured Corps]] * [[Gunner (rank)|Gunner]] β artillerymen in the [[Royal Regiment of Canadian Artillery]] * [[Sapper]] β combat engineers in the [[Corps of Royal Canadian Engineers]] * [[Signaller]] (not usually observed) β communicator research, cyber, and signal operators, and information systems, line, and signal technicians in the [[Royal Canadian Corps of Signals]] * Craftsman (not usually observed) β electronic-optronic, materials, vehicle, and weapons technicians in the [[Corps of Royal Canadian Electrical and Mechanical Engineers]] * [[Guardsman]] β [[Royal Canadian Infantry Corps|Royal Canadian Infantry Corps (RCIC)]] members of foot guard regiments * [[Fusilier]] β [[Royal Canadian Infantry Corps|RCIC]] members of fusilier regiments * [[Rifleman]] β [[Royal Canadian Infantry Corps|RCIC]] members of rifle regiments
